summ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orWinson Chung <winsonc@google.com>2011-10-14 14:10:41 -0700
committerAndroid (Google) Code Review <android-gerrit@google.com>2011-10-14 14:10:41 -0700
commitea45c2cb53b4d745f43850dcc4e794748425c5df (patch)
tree92d1badcd0c3cd0b9d1de716ffdf95aa2adf6c1a /src
parentd2c1f80aa73bef9d7fb5991ec29ea7a7b2e38f90 (diff)
parent9d906c7742af73160df257a40a702e1cc4f87899 (diff)
downloadandroid_packages_apps_Trebuchet-ea45c2cb53b4d745f43850dcc4e794748425c5df.tar.gz
android_packages_apps_Trebuchet-ea45c2cb53b4d745f43850dcc4e794748425c5df.tar.bz2
android_packages_apps_Trebuchet-ea45c2cb53b4d745f43850dcc4e794748425c5df.zip
Merge "Fix NPE" into ics-mr0
Diffstat (limited to 'src')
-rw-r--r--src/com/android/launcher2/Launcher.java5
1 files changed, 4 insertions, 1 deletions
diff --git a/src/com/android/launcher2/Launcher.java b/src/com/android/launcher2/Launcher.java
index 0ed512909..dc7b77e86 100644
--- a/src/com/android/launcher2/Launcher.java
+++ b/src/com/android/launcher2/Launcher.java
@@ -246,7 +246,9 @@ public final class Launcher extends Activity
private Runnable mBuildLayersRunnable = new Runnable() {
public void run() {
- mWorkspace.buildPageHardwareLayers();
+ if (mWorkspace != null) {
+ mWorkspace.buildPageHardwareLayers();
+ }
}
};
@@ -1260,6 +1262,7 @@ public final class Launcher extends Activity
// Remove all pending runnables
mHandler.removeMessages(ADVANCE_MSG);
mHandler.removeMessages(0);
+ mWorkspace.removeCallbacks(mBuildLayersRunnable);
// Stop callbacks from LauncherModel
LauncherApplication app = ((LauncherApplication) getApplication());